Taylor & Francis E-Books (http://inflibnet.etailer.dpsl.net)* Taylor & Francis is one of the leading global academic publishers and part of the Academic Division of Informa plc, which is the leading provider of specialist information to the global academic & scientific, professional and commercial communities via publishing, events and performance improvement. Taylor & Francis Group publishes more than 1000 journals and around 1,800 new books each year in science, built environment, humanities, social science, education, health, behavioural science, and other professional subjects. Taylor Francis E-Books provides 2 type of searching option Basic Search and Advanced Content Search. Basic Search This option provide facility to search desired search terms. For example, enter a search term internet in text entry box and click on Go to execute basic search. Run Basic Search Search Result The screenshot given below displays the search result of the previous query. It also contains small description of each book. User can further modify their search using options available on left hand side. User can also refine their previous search by subject areas or publication date. Advanced Content Search Advanced Content Search enables user to conduct a comprehensive, focused search on the entire catalogue with highly relevant results. It is a powerful search engine optimised for in-depth, full content search that uses filter techniques to return the most incisive search results. It also provides advanced features like stemming, wildcard, proximity and category facilitating instant access to the desired section of content. A user can save the search in Search history for future use, so that he/she can return to it and rerun it whenever he/she wishes. User can also set up email alert on their search query by selecting preference. When articles, matching with search query, are published, user will automatically receive alerts containing details of new contents.
